You may have to guide as to pretty much what you want.?
What do you want on the logo.??
Logos and signage can be quite different.
Logos usually consist of some shapes and very minimal workding, where as signage usually displays the entire name etc.

I would really love to submit a good design, as i have the software, but need to know what your looking for in them..?

I love that you want input.. but if you want something really professional, a Graphic Designer may be your best bet... as thats what they do.!!
